Tack of the Day Launches ‘Last Chance Corral’ Bargain Site

John Nunn has been involved with equine retail for several decades, most prominently being associated with the Nunn Finer brand of tack and equipment as well as retail powerhouse Bit of Britain. Bit of Britain has launched several “daily deal” initiatives, including Tack of the Day and Tack of the Day Too. Now, John is taking things a step further and will be launching a new sales venture that will allow shoppers to find items at bargain bin pricing.

Originally in 2005, the need arose to move items that were taking up space in the warehouse, so the idea of Tack of the Day was born. As the website grew in popularity, the amount of deals found on Tack of the Day grew to two a day at clearance pricing.

Eventually, products that needed to move but that were available in limited quantities gave way to a spinoff called Tack of the Day Too, which offers items at even lower pricing but with limited supply. Now, with the demand for daily deals and clearance prices continuing to grow, John and the Bit of Britain team have decided to launch a new spinoff. With the title “Last Chance Corral,” John envisions this new sale website to offer products at rock bottom pricing in order to move them quickly.

“This is going to be a ‘drop dead, have to get it out the door, we’ll almost pay you to take it type deal,” John said. “It will be very limited supply, but it will be items that we’ve posted or run before that didn’t sell that need to go. It is still quality inventory, but we just need it to go.”

The Last Chance Corral will offer items that have been pulled from regular inventory, have been picked up from another tack store that is closing its doors, or that have been pulled from the mobile store.  “We pulled the mobile store off the road for the spring, and we will be using items from that inventory in the Last Chance Corral. The mobile store has inventory in it from last season that may be a bit shop-worn but that is still brand new.”

Items that will not go straight into regular inventory could make an appearance on Last Chance Corral, to the delight of bargain shoppers nationwide.

Full disclosure for items that may have a bit of wear will be given in the item description, and the price will be determined based on how quickly the Bit of Britain team wants it to move. “If it’s a bridle on the trailer with no damage or wear, it may be 70% off, whereas one that has been sun bleached, which can be fixed by leather conditioner would be 90% off,” John said.

Last Chance Corral launched this week, and John and his team are excited to bring even more great deals to the equine public. Also launching in 2014 will be tack and equipment geared towards Western riders.

After doing extensive market research, it was revealed that a “deal of the day” website was not easily found for Western equipment. “It will be exactly the same thing (as Tack of the Day) that we’re doing now, except with a Western theme,” John elaborated. “We have teased our audience with a few Western items, and the sales did well so we knew that we could start to develop it then.”
